Navigating the marketplace can be tricky owing to the prevalence of copyright goods. These kinds of imitations often mimic genuine products, making it challenging for consumers to recognize them from the real deal.
Fortunately, there are several strategies you can employ to successfully spot fake products.
- Inspect the product's craftsmanship. Counterfeits often exhibit inferior quality materials and finishing.
- Carefully examine the product's packaging. Look for inconsistencies or cheap-looking materials.
- Investigate the seller's reputation. Check online reviews and ratings to gauge their reliability.
- Contrast the product's specifications with those of genuine products. Differences could indicate a copyright.
By following these tips, you can significantly reduce your chances of purchasing a fake product and protect yourself from scams.

Police Battle Against Counterfeits
Protecting consumers and ensuring brand integrity is paramount in the fight against counterfeiting. Law enforcement agencies worldwide are constantly battling this rampant problem, utilizing a range of tactics to combat the creation and sale of copyright goods.
These efforts encompass a wide array of actions, such as conducting searches on suspected factories and distribution centers, to intercepting copyright shipments at borders. Additionally, law enforcement agencies work together with brands and ecommerce to recognize potential counterfeits and stop their entrance into the marketplace.
While the fight against counterfeiting is a continuous challenge, law enforcement agencies are committed to protecting consumers from harm and promoting legitimate businesses.
The Economics of Counterfeiting: Costs and Consequences
Counterfeiting represents a significant illicit industry with far-reaching economic implications. It imposes substantial burdens on legitimate businesses, governments, and consumers alike. The production and distribution of copyright goods erode consumer trust in brands and products, leading to lowered sales and revenue for authentic producers.
Furthermore, counterfeiting fuels criminal activity by generating profits that can be allocated into other illicit ventures such as drug trafficking or human smuggling.
In essence, the economic impact of counterfeiting is devastating, creating a vicious cycle that undermines legitimate commerce and economic growth.
